Welcome to the Crumbwheel ordering service! Quick rule to remember: custom cake orders lock at 2pm the day before pickup, and the cutoff job enforces this by calling the Ovenline API. If you move the cutoff, update both the cron and the storefront banner. The job authenticates with a token stored in the env file. Add the following line to .env:

vault entry, fadup-tagag: RELAY_SECRET8=2fd92179

Subject: Cut-over complete — GridHawk export path

Cut-over to the streaming spreadsheet exporter finished last night. Peak memory per export dropped from ~2.1 GB to under 300 MB; the old in-memory builder is disabled, not removed, pending your sign-off. No auth paths changed. Rollback is a single flag flip. Exports over 500k rows now chunk to temp storage, which is encrypted at rest. For your review, the production configuration now in effect is as follows.

settings of yawif-yafop:
[druys]
port = 9000
region = south-3
host = druys.zemvarsoft.internal
team = frador
timeout_ms = 3000
retries = 4

## Configuration — LiftSim Dispatcher

LiftSim reads all runtime settings from `dispatch.env` at startup; changes require a full restart, not a reload. Car counts, floor maps, and traffic profiles are plain values. The scenario-store connection, however, requires the shared credential held in the Ops vault. Retrieve it before deploying, then add the following line.

sealed setting: ARCHIVE_KEY3=bd6

// REPLICA_LAG_ALARM_SECONDS controls when the Fennholt read-replica monitor
// pages the on-call rotation. Lag under this threshold is normal during the
// nightly Marrowby export and should not be alarmed on. If you raise this
// value, also update the customer-facing status copy in the Fennholt portal,
// since both reference the same number. The threshold was last tuned during
// a capacity review, and that review's trace reference appears directly below.

pipeline stamp: htk4_66df